"How do you think the image would compare to something like The Pulsar Trail xp38 640 50hz? How about against something like the IR Patrol? Do you think there will be a 640 60hz version of the new FLIR scope?"

To anwser your question I'm sure the new Boson 320 is awesome and first field reports/reviews pretty much confirm that. it's a super nice 320 core with great contrast there are a few pictures and limited reviews already out including on YouTube.  That said there is a lot more pixels on a 640 core so I wouldn't expect the 320 to be clear/sharper than some of the newer models 640 cores be it a Tau 2, BAE or ULIS core. I have a Pulsar XP38 it's super nice and very clear/sharp I can tell you that first hand.

Personally, I'm going to wait for FLIR to release a small thermal Boson monocular or the same TWS above with 640 boson core. That sucker is going to be truley wicked :)
